About the role:
The Fraud Operations Specialist helps the Phoenix Service Center handle accounts needing additional or special review such as suspicious activity, possible fraud, and additional customer outreach. Our specialists work hard in partnership with Upgrade’s Financial Crimes and Fraud Analytics teams to prevent heinous activities from occurring while mitigating fraud. The Fraud Operations Specialists are also integral to Upgrade Inc's reputation, integrity, and the security of our customers. The ideal candidate will have a passion for fraud, strong attention to detail, have the ability to adapt to change while maintaining high quality, and staying compliant.
What you will do:
- As the liaison between the customer and the investigations team, you will be responsible for efficiently answering incoming phone calls, emails and completing the intake for all fraud claims.
- Manually review accounts with suspicious activity and detect if there is potential fraud patterns and work towards a solution that creates a positive customer experience.
- Perform outbound calls to verify customer identity, suspicious activity, and request necessary documentation during customer interaction.
- Accurately notate and document customer accounts utilizing different systems and tools within Upgrade’s platforms.
- Conduct research using internal and external sources to help determine if an escalation is warranted.
- Retain records of all information relied upon to complete a disposition of an alert.
- Escalate potentially suspicious activity and high risk customers for further review.
- Collaborate with internal teams to run real time verifications and perform high risk tasks.
- Consistently deliver a positive, professional, and service-focused attitude.
